Drayton Manor High School, R (on the application of) v The Schools Adjudicator & Anor
The adjudicator's determination was quashed because he failed to provide adequate reasons and did not address a central argument regarding the impact of the substituted criterion on families to the east of the school, thereby failing to properly apply the Code and consider all relevant factors.

Legal Issues
- 1 Whether the Schools Adjudicator's determination on Drayton Manor High School's admission criteria complied with the statutory Code and was lawful
- 2 Whether the adjudicator provided adequate reasons for his decision
- 3 Whether the adjudicator failed to consider relevant factors and misapplied the Code
Ratio Decidendi
The adjudicator's determination was quashed because he failed to provide adequate reasons and did not address a central argument regarding the impact of the substituted criterion on families to the east of the school, thereby failing to properly apply the Code and consider all relevant factors.
Court Disposition
Determination of the Schools Adjudicator quashed; matter remitted for reconsideration with a direction that the objection not be upheld; costs to the claimant to be assessed if not agreed.
Orders
- Permission to bring judicial review granted
- Adjudicator's determination quashed
